>Now it appears that an EF-S17-85 is around 650EUR while the 17-40L is
around 700. So where's the cost saving for the customer?
Ok, the former has IS, but the latter is L and can also be used on 24x36,

And the former has a 5x zoom while the latter has a 2.35x zoom.  So a second
lens is required to cover the same range.

The 17-85 and the 75-300 will cover the range that most people desire.  With
the 17-40 at least 3 lenses would be required to cover the same range.  This
should represent a cost savings to the customer.
